The Southeast Iowa Superconference had its annual wrestling tournament on Saturday, with Highland coming out on top in team scores for a conference championship.

The Huskies finished with 133.0 team points, which was just one ahead of Burlington Notre Dame.  Every single Husky wrestler that went placed, with fifth being the lowest and first the highest.  Cory Stweart and Geoff Streb came away with second in their respective weight classes, while Brady Hahn breezed through the 145 weight class with a major decision and two minute-and-a-half-or-less pins.
